The Missouri Supreme Court ruled Tuesday that the way cities had been handling red-light camera tickets conflicted with state law and was invalid. According to The Kansas City Star, the Missouri Court of Appeal's Eastern District reversed its 2011 ruling that allowed red-light cameras in the state. Since the city ordinance allowed tickets to be generated by red-light camera tickets and sent to vehicle owners, regardless of the driver, it was in conflict with state regulations, the court explained. The camera records the date, time, the time elapsed under red, the vehicle speed, images before and after the violation occurred, the license plate, and the driver's face. LOUIS A St. Louis judge issued an order Tuesday that invalidates the citys red-light camera ordinance. According to St. Louis' KMOX-TV, the city of Creve Couer -- the one that initially won to keep its red-light cameras in 2011 -- is now "reviewing its alternative courses of action" in light of the new opinion.
